In the equilibrium, 2A (g) hArr 2B(g) + C_(2)(g) the equilibrium concentration of A, B and C_(2) at 400 K are 1 xx 10^(-4) M, 2.0 xx 10^(-3) M, 1.5 xx 10^(-4) M respectively. The value of K_(C) for the equilibrium at 400 K is ………… . |
|
Answer» 0.06 `2A(g) HARR 2B(g) + C_(2) (g)` `K_(C) = ([B]^(2) [C_(2)])/([A]^(2)) = ((2 xx 10^(-3))^(2) (1.5 xx 10^(-4)))/((1 xx 10^(-4))^(2)) =6.0 xx 10^(-2) = 0.06` |
